Paying for 300 Mbps but Only Getting 15 Mbps: Causes and Fixes
If you are paying for a 300 Mbps broadband plan but your speed tests stay around 15 Mbps, the issue is usually not one single fault. It can come from weak Wi-Fi, an old router or modem, ISP line problems, device limits, background traffic, or testing the wrong way. This guide explains what the slowdown looks like, how to identify the real bottleneck, and which fixes are most likely to improve download performance, upload consistency, and overall network stability.
What It Means When a 300 Mbps Plan Delivers Only 15 Mbps
If your broadband plan is rated at 300 Mbps but real-world tests show only 15 Mbps, you are seeing a major gap between the service tier and actual throughput. In practice, this can mean slow downloads, buffering on multiple devices, lag during cloud backups, and poor performance when several people are online at once. The first step is to confirm whether the issue affects all devices and whether it happens all day or only at busy times.
Start With a Proper Speed Test
Before blaming the ISP, test in a controlled way. Connect one computer directly to the router or modem with Ethernet if possible, pause downloads and streaming, disconnect VPN software, and run more than one test at different times. Compare download, upload, and latency results. If wired speed is close to 300 Mbps but Wi-Fi stays near 15 Mbps, the broadband line is likely fine and the problem is inside your home network.
Common Cause: Weak or Congested Wi-Fi
Wi-Fi is one of the most common reasons a 300 Mbps service falls to 15 Mbps. Distance from the router, walls, floors, neighboring networks, and interference from devices such as smart TVs, baby monitors, or wireless speakers can all reduce throughput. The problem is often worse on crowded 2.4 GHz bands, where usable speed can drop sharply even if the signal still appears strong enough to stay connected.
To check this, test speed close to the router and then again in the room where the slowdown happens. If the result changes dramatically by location, Wi-Fi coverage or interference is the issue. Switching to 5 GHz or 6 GHz when supported, moving the router to a more open position, and using mesh Wi-Fi or access points can help restore much better performance.
Common Cause: Old Router or Modem Hardware
Some routers and modems cannot handle modern broadband speeds well, even if the advertised plan is much faster. Older equipment may have slow processors, outdated Wi-Fi standards, or Ethernet ports that limit throughput. A modem that is not fully compatible with your cable broadband or fiber service can also create a bottleneck long before traffic reaches your devices.
You can judge this by checking the model specifications for WAN, LAN, and Wi-Fi support. If your equipment only supports older wireless standards or has known speed limits below your plan, replacement is a practical fix. In many cases, upgrading the router has more impact than users expect, especially in homes with many connected devices.
Common Cause: Device Limits on the Computer or Phone
The problem may be the device you are testing on rather than the broadband connection itself. Older laptops, budget phones, weak network adapters, power-saving settings, or outdated drivers can cap speeds well below what the router and ISP line can provide. Even browser extensions, security tools, or background sync apps may affect test results.
To identify this, run tests on multiple devices. If one phone reaches much higher speeds than an older laptop, the slower device is likely the bottleneck. Updating drivers, disabling unnecessary background tasks, and testing with another browser or operating system profile can help rule out local performance issues.
Common Cause: ISP Line Issues or Provisioning Errors
Sometimes the ISP connection itself is the problem. A line fault, signal quality issue, poor fiber termination, cable broadband noise, or an account provisioning error can all result in much lower speeds than your plan should allow. This is especially relevant if both wired and Wi-Fi tests stay close to 15 Mbps across multiple devices.
A good way to judge this is to compare results from a direct wired test and check whether the speed remains consistently low at different times of day. If the number stays far below expected levels and basic home checks do not change anything, contact the ISP with your test results, modem status details if available, and the times when the issue occurs. Ask them to verify service provisioning and line quality.
Common Cause: Network Congestion Inside the Home
Your broadband speed may be shared more heavily than you realize. Streaming in 4K, large game downloads, cloud backups, video calls, smart home cameras, and software updates can consume bandwidth at the same time. Even if the connection is healthy, one active device can make another device look stuck at a much lower speed.
You can test for this by disconnecting other devices temporarily or checking the router admin page for active clients and traffic use. If speed improves when the network is quiet, home usage is the likely cause. Quality of Service settings, download scheduling, and better traffic management on the router may improve stability for everyone.
Common Cause: Bad Cables or Ethernet Port Limits
If you are testing over Ethernet and still seeing very low performance, the cable or port speed may be the issue. Damaged cables, poor connectors, or older Fast Ethernet ports can sharply reduce throughput. Auto-negotiation problems between modem, router, and device can also cause unexpected speed caps.
Try another Ethernet cable and confirm that both the router port and the device network adapter are linking at the expected speed. If available, check link status in the operating system or router dashboard. A simple cable swap sometimes resolves a speed problem that looks much more complicated than it really is.
How to Narrow Down the Real Bottleneck
- Test one device by Ethernet to separate ISP speed from Wi-Fi speed.
- Run tests on multiple devices to see whether the issue is device-specific.
- Repeat tests at different times to spot peak-hour congestion or intermittent faults.
- Check router and modem models for speed and standard limitations.
- Pause background traffic such as updates, backups, streaming, and VPN use.
- Review modem or router status pages if your equipment exposes signal or link information.
Practical Fixes That Usually Help
- Move the router to a central, open location away from thick walls and electronics.
- Use 5 GHz or 6 GHz Wi-Fi when available for higher short-range performance.
- Restart modem and router to clear temporary faults.
- Update firmware and drivers on routers, modems, and client devices.
- Replace outdated equipment if it cannot realistically support your broadband tier.
- Use wired connections for the most accurate testing and for high-demand devices.
- Contact the ISP if wired tests stay far below plan speed across more than one device.
When to Contact Your ISP
If you have already tested by Ethernet, tried more than one device, reduced local traffic, and still see results close to 15 Mbps, it is reasonable to escalate the issue. Share a short record of your speed tests, note whether the problem affects download, upload, or latency, and mention whether the slowdown is constant or time-specific. This gives the ISP enough detail to check line conditions, account settings, and equipment compatibility without guesswork.
